UntypedScript
latest

Contents:

  • Installing UntypedScript
  • Get Started
  • Variables and Symbols
  • Variable Types and Assignments
  • Anonymous Functions
  • Structs
  • Pointers
  • Scopes
  • External Names
  • Namespaces
  • UntypedScript Async API
  • UntypedScript Compiler Command Line Options
  • Compiler Output Formats
  • Compiler Errors/Warnings
UntypedScript
  • Welcome to UntypedScript’s documentation!
  • Edit on GitHub

Welcome to UntypedScript’s documentation!

Contents:

  • Installing UntypedScript
  • Get Started
  • Variables and Symbols
    • Global Variables
    • Local Variables
  • Variable Types and Assignments
    • Variable Types
      • Const Variables
      • Let variables
      • Struct Variables
    • Assignment Types
  • Anonymous Functions
    • Normal Functions
    • Local-only Functions
    • Heap-allocated Functions
  • Structs
  • Pointers
  • Scopes
    • Global Scope
    • Local Scope
      • Local-only Function Scope
      • Heap-allocated Function Scope
  • External Names
    • Normal Names
    • Namespaces
    • Structs
  • Namespaces
  • UntypedScript Async API
  • UntypedScript Compiler Command Line Options
  • Compiler Output Formats
    • Tokens
    • AST
    • Assembly
    • Object Files, Executables, and DLLs
    • Lowered Code
    • Structs File
    • Module Info
    • Compiler Collected Info
  • Compiler Errors/Warnings
    • Main UTSC module (0XX)
    • Lexer (1XX)
    • Parser (2XX)
    • Compiler (3XX)
    • Other Modules (4XX)

Indices and tables

  • Index

  • Module Index

  • Search Page

Next

© Copyright 2023, Carl Furtado. Revision 0a9c7603.

Built with Sphinx using a theme provided by Read the Docs.